You have to roll it down the street for one mile counting how many times it goes around
Maxxis site doesnt give you rev's per mile. So i looked up a bunch of other brands in the same size and came up with these #'s
I would suggest going with 770 in the tuner setting. I believe they only go by 5 anyway
769
771
772
772
772
764.6
